Brake system
Check brake operation
Operate the brake lever.
Pressure point must be clearly
perceptible.
Actuate the footbrake lever.
Pressure point must be clearly
perceptible.
If no clear pressure points are
perceptible:
Have the brakes checked at an
authorized workshop, preferably
an authorized BMW Motorrad
retailer.
Check front brake pad
thickness
Park motorcycle, ensuring that
support surface is firm and
level.
Visually inspect left and right
brake pads to determine their
thickness. Viewing direction:
between wheel and front
suspension toward brake
pads 1.

BMW F 800 R Specifications

General IconGeneral
Engine TypeLiquid-cooled, 4-stroke parallel twin
Displacement798 cc
Power90 hp (66 kW) @ 8, 000 rpm
Transmission6-speed
ABSStandard
Fuel SystemElectronic fuel injection
Torque86 Nm (63 lb-ft) @ 5, 800 rpm
Front Suspension43 mm telescopic fork
Front BrakesDual 320 mm discs, 4-piston calipers
Rear BrakesSingle 265 mm disc, single-piston caliper
Fuel Capacity16 l
Dry Weight177 kg
Rear SuspensionDouble-sided swing arm, central spring strut, spring preload adjustable
